MYSURU: Movie producer D Umapath Srinivas Gowda has once again taken a subtle dig at actor Darshan during an interaction with the media at the film awards ceremony held in Mysuru on Monday evening.
Without directly mentioning Darshan’s name, Umapathy said that it’s the producers, directors, and the audience who make a star. He emphasised that a big star is made only when a producer and director come together for a film. He added that once a person becomes a star, many people claim to be their benefactors, but it’s essential to remember those who have helped you throughout your life.
